Secondly, once you decide to come back to Oz you have to accept that you’re going to have to go right to the bottom of the pile (again something I know about personally). This can be a bitter pill for a lot of guys wanting to come home to swallow. It doesn't matter how many command hours you have on Jets, 2 crew turbo-props, or kite's, it all counts for naught when you get into a company in Australia, you join the queue for bases, commands, fleet transfers etc. just like everybody else.
Well I wouldn't be expecting to come back and be given a captains seat in an airline any time soon. My presumption was you'd just be up against all the other guys who have done their time in the bush or instructing who are awaiting their turn into an airline..? Though if you'd be put below them that would kinda suck as the other guy said...
